Varietal/Blend
Sauvignon 50% (1/3 of which is the rare Sauvignon Gris)
Sémillon 45%
Muscadelle 5%
Vineyard Area
In the heart of the Entre-Deux-Mers AOC between the Garonne and Dordogne rivers, 35 km east of the city of Bordeaux and 20 km south of Saint Émilion
Soil
Silt with gravel and some clay deposits
Elevation
100 meters
Vinification
100% skin contact in pneumatic press, then fermented and aged on the lees in stainless steel
Maturation
Stainless Steel
